Windows Tips & News

Как да премахнете локал в Linux Mint

click fraud protection
ПРЕПОРЪЧВА: Щракнете тук, за да коригирате проблеми с Windows и да оптимизирате производителността на системата

По подразбиране Linux Mint идва с редица допълнителни локали, които най-вероятно нямате нужда. Когато актуализирате системни компоненти като libc или kernel, операционната система ги изгражда отново. Тази операция отнема значително време и всъщност е напълно излишна. Нека да видим как да се отървем от тези допълнителни локали.

Реклама


Доволен съм само от два локала, en_US.UTF-8 и ru_RU.UTF-8. Въпреки това, моята нова инсталация на Mint 18.1 има редица допълнителни локали. Нека видим кои локали са инсталирани по подразбиране.

Отворете любимото си приложение за емулатор на терминал и въведете следната команда:

локал -a

Това ще попълни списъка с инсталирани локали. Ето как изглежда.Списък с локали на монетния двор

Както можете да видите, има много инсталирани локали освен необходимия. Нека видим как да се отървем от тях.

За да премахнете локал в Linux Mint, направете следното.

Отворете нов root терминал. Моля, вижте следната статия:

Как да отворите Root терминал в Linux Mint

Локалите се дефинират в текстови файлове под /var/lib/locales/supported.d/. Може да има повече от един файл в зависимост от конфигурацията на вашата ОС. Всеки файл може да съдържа един или повече локали, които ще бъдат инсталирани. Можете да редактирате тези файлове и да генерирате отново вашия списък с локали.

В моя случай трябва да променя само един файл, /var/lib/locales/supported.d/en. Нека го редактираме, за да променим конфигурацията.

Отворете файла с любимия си текстов редактор, напр.

nano /var/lib/locales/supported.d/en

или

vim /var/lib/locales/supported.d/en
Списък с локали за редактиране на монетен двор

В моя случай трябва да премахна всички редове в този файл и да запазя само елемента en_US.UTF-8.

Mint Edit Locale List във VIM

Премахнете ненужните редове и запазете файла.Монетен двор с един език

Сега изпълнете следната команда като root:

locale-gen

Това ще създаде само необходимите локали. Другите локали няма да се генерират повече.Само за изисквани локали

Освен това можете да изчистите всички локали, които са останали от предишната настройка.
Изпълнете следната команда като root, за да ги премахнете

locale-gen --purge ru_RU.UTF-8 en_US.UTF-8

Това ще запази само два локала ru_RU.UTF-8 и en_US.UTF-8. Всички останали ще бъдат премахнати.

Ти си готов.

ПРЕПОРЪЧВА: Щракнете тук, за да коригирате проблеми с Windows и да оптимизирате производителността на системата
Как да накарате Windows 8.1 да показва последната информация за влизане при всяко влизане

Как да накарате Windows 8.1 да показва последната информация за влизане при всяко влизане

ПРЕПОРЪЧВА: Щракнете тук, за да коригирате проблеми с Windows и да оптимизирате производителностт...

Прочетете още

Opera 64 излиза с нов вграден блокер за проследяване

Opera 64 излиза с нов вграден блокер за проследяване

ПРЕПОРЪЧВА: Щракнете тук, за да коригирате проблеми с Windows и да оптимизирате производителностт...

Прочетете още

Windows 10 Build 19613 (Fast Ring)

ПРЕПОРЪЧВА: Щракнете тук, за да коригирате проблеми с Windows и да оптимизирате производителностт...

Прочетете още